Genevieve "Duffy" Jacobson

Genevieve “Duffy” Jacobson passed away peacefully in her sleep on Saturday, April 20. Duffy and her husband, Bob Jacobson, moved to Fallbrook in 1990 after Bob’s retirement from IBM.

Duffy was born in Omaha, Nebr. on Nov. 9, 1928 and her parents were Dana and Genevieve McDuffee. She was raised in Piedmont, Calif. and she met Bob at Stanford University. They graduated in 1950, married in 1952, and recently celebrated their 61st wedding anniversary. Duffy and her family lived in New Zealand in the early 1960s, and spent almost 30 years in New Canaan, Conn. before moving to Fallbrook. She enjoyed traveling all over the world with Bob during his career with IBM and during their retirement years.

Duffy Jacobson was an enthusiastic and hard-working volunteer for many local organizations including the Fallbrook Library, the Fallbrook Music Society, and the Fallbrook Garden Club. She enjoyed spending time with the Fallbrook Niners golf group and her friends from Stanford and their monthly book club meetings. She also thoroughly enjoyed spending time with her children and grandchildren at the family’s condominium in Aspen, Colo.

She is survived by her husband Bob; her two children, Peter Jacobson and Cathy Marich; and her six grandchildren, Katherine and Madeline Jacobson, and Sarah, Martha, Aimee and Sam Marich. A memorial service is planned for Saturday, June 1, at 2 p.m. in the community room at the Fallbrook Library.

In lieu of flowers, the family is asking that donations be sent to the Friends of the Fallbrook Library or the Fallbrook Music Society.
